Output 8d590913cfa76382d4657cef7629121e8e135eb9201830099922ecc48280445e:1

value
749190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75badbe0efa97bedf7bb3fa876e5407846b2f108 OP_EQUAL
address
3CRWqAvk83GQvvHyofocLYaWZa1erK6vW6
transaction
8d590913cfa76382d4657cef7629121e8e135eb9201830099922ecc48280445e
spent
true